前端测试与后端测试(软件项目工时估准的核心步骤)

前端测试与后端测试(软件项目工时估准的核心步骤)

大家好,关于前端测试与后端测试很多朋友都还不太明白,不过没关系,因为今天小编就来为大家分享关于前端测试与后端测试的知识点,相信应该可以解决大家的一些困惑和问题,如果碰巧可以解决您的问题,还望关注下本站哦,希望对各位有所帮助!



软件研发流程模块化强,需按环节拆解 WBS(工作分解结构),最终落地到 8-16 小时的任务,避免模糊估算:

按研发流程拆分:需求分析→架构设计→模块开发(前端 / 后端 / 移动端)→测试(单元 / 集成 / 系统)→部署→验收。例:“用户模块后端接口开发(含登录 / 注册 / 密码重置)”“订单页面前端组件开发(含列表 / 详情 / 筛选)”。明确验收标准:每个任务需标注交付边界,比如接口开发要包含 “参数校验 + 异常处理 + 接口文档 + 单元测试覆盖率≥80%”,避免因标准模糊导致返工追加工时。标注软件专属依赖:比如 “依赖第三方支付接口文档交付”“需等待 UI 设计稿定稿”“依赖测试环境搭建完成”,这些依赖直接影响工时消耗。

2. 选用软件项目适配的估算方法(组合 2-3 种交叉验证)功能点法(FP):适合需求明确的业务系统(如 ERP、电商),通过统计功能点(外部输入、输出、查询、内部逻辑文件等),结合团队历史数据(比如每功能点对应 3-5 人时)计算总工时,技术熟练度高的团队可下调系数。PERT 三点估算法:针对技术不确定的任务(如 “首次用微服务拆分模块”),估算乐观(O)、最可能(M)、悲观(P)工时,公式:Te = (O + 4M + P) / 6。例:乐观 8 小时,最可能 12 小时,悲观 20 小时,Te=12 小时,比单一估算更贴近实际。类比估算法:找同类型历史项目(如 “去年做的生鲜电商订单模块”),对比功能复杂度(本次多优惠券叠加逻辑,工时 + 20%)、技术栈(本次用 React 替代 Vue,熟手适配需额外 5 小时)调整工时。德尔菲法:邀请前端、后端、测试负责人匿名估算,汇总后讨论偏差(比如测试负责人估时更多,因考虑了跨浏览器兼容性测试),二次估算收敛。3. 量化软件项目的 “隐性工时”

前端测试与后端测试(软件项目工时估准的核心步骤)

软件研发中隐性工作占比高,需提前预留:

技术调研:新框架 / 工具的学习,预留 10%-20% 工时(如用低代码平台,调研 + 实操需 8 小时)。沟通与评审:需求评审、代码评审、每日站会,通常占总工时的 15%-25%,需分摊到对应任务。缺陷修复:单元测试缺陷修复占开发工时的 10%-15%,系统测试缺陷修复占测试工时的 20%-30%。环境适配:本地开发环境搭建、CI/CD 配置,小型项目预留 4-8 小时,大型项目预留 16-24 小时。4. 动态校准:迭代式调整工时迭代复盘:敏捷项目每 2 周对比 “估算工时 vs 实际工时”,更新团队 “工时系数”(如前端组件开发原每功能点 3 小时,实际 3.5 小时,后续调整系数)。原型验证:对高风险模块(如 “大数据量报表性能优化”),先做 1-2 天原型验证,明确方案后再细化工时。积累工时数据库:记录团队专属数据(如 “React 组件开发平均工时”“接口联调耗时”),形成估算基准。

关于前端测试与后端测试的内容到此结束,希望对大家有所帮助。

文章版权声明:除非注明,否则均为边学边练网络文章,版权归原作者所有

相关阅读

最新文章

热门文章

本栏目文章